Optimizing Your Demo Experience

To maximize your benefit from an aviamasters demo, it’s essential to ensure your system meets the minimum hardware requirements. Flight simulation is a resource-intensive activity, and running the demo on an underpowered machine can lead to performance issues like stuttering or low frame rates. Before downloading, review the system specifications provided by the developer and compare them to your computer's configuration. Additionally, consider adjusting the graphics settings within the demo to find a balance between visual fidelity and performance. Lowering texture quality, reducing shadow detail, or disabling anti-aliasing can significantly improve frame rates on less powerful systems. Experimentation is key to finding the optimal settings for your specific hardware.

Utilizing the Demo to Learn Flight Fundamentals

Flight simulation demos are remarkably effective tools for learning basic flight principles. While they don't replace formal flight training, they can provide a valuable introduction to concepts like lift, drag, thrust, and weight. By manipulating the aircraft's controls and observing the resulting changes in behavior, users can develop an intuitive understanding of how these forces interact. For instance, increasing the throttle increases thrust, which causes the aircraft to accelerate and climb. Similarly, adjusting the control surfaces (ailerons, elevator, rudder) allows you to control the aircraft's attitude and direction. The demo environment provides immediate feedback, allowing you to see the consequences of your actions in real-time. This interactive learning process is far more engaging and effective than simply reading about these principles in a textbook. The ability to repeatedly practice maneuvers and refine techniques is invaluable.

Troubleshooting Common Issues in Flight Simulation Demos

Occasionally, users may encounter technical issues while running flight simulation demos. These can range from minor glitches to more serious crashes. One of the most common problems is compatibility issues with hardware or software. Ensure your graphics card drivers are up to date and that your operating system meets the minimum requirements. Another frequent issue is conflicts with other software running on your computer. Close any unnecessary applications before launching the demo. If you encounter a persistent error, consult the developer's support forums or online documentation for troubleshooting tips. Many developers provide detailed FAQs and community support channels to assist users with resolving common problems. A systematic approach to troubleshooting, starting with the simplest solutions, is often the most effective.

  1. Update your graphics card drivers.
  2. Close any unnecessary applications.
  3. Verify that your system meets the minimum requirements.
  4. Consult the developer’s support resources.

Addressing these issues proactively ensures a smoother and more productive experience with the demo, allowing you to focus on learning and enjoying the simulation.
